What Is 1,6-Hexanediol and Why Is It Important?
1,6-Hexanediol is a colorless, water-soluble organic compound with the chemical formula C6H14O2. This diol, which features two hydroxyl groups, is notable for its versatility and reactivity, making it a crucial building block in various industrial applications. One of the primary uses of 1,6-hexanediol is in the production of polyurethanes, where it serves as an intermediate, enhancing the flexibility and durability of the end products. Its importance extends to the manufacture of coatings, adhesives, and sealants, where it contributes to improved hardness and abrasion resistance. Additionally, 1,6-hexanediol is employed in the synthesis of acrylates and polyester resins, which are essential in a range of applications from automotive parts to consumer electronics. The compound’s utility in creating high-performance materials underscores its significance across multiple industries.How Is 1,6-Hexanediol Produced and What Are Its Key Applications?
The production of 1,6-hexanediol typically involves the hydrogenation of adipic acid or its esters, a process that results in high purity and yield. Advances in production technology have made it possible to achieve more efficient and sustainable synthesis, reducing environmental impact. Key applications of 1,6-hexanediol are diverse and span several industries. In the polymer industry, it is a vital precursor in the creation of polyurethanes, which are used in foams, elastomers, and coatings. Its role in the production of acrylates and polyester resins makes it crucial for automotive coatings, providing excellent durability and aesthetic appeal. Furthermore, 1,6-hexanediol is utilized in the formulation of UV-curable coatings, which are gaining popularity for their rapid curing times and environmental benefits. The environmental and economic impacts of 1,6-hexanediol are significant. Environmentally, the shift towards more sustainable production methods, including the use of renewable raw materials and energy-efficient processes, has helped mitigate the ecological footprint of 1,6-hexanediol manufacturing. These advancements contribute to the broader industry goals of reducing carbon emissions and promoting green chemistry. Economically, the 1,6-hexanediol market is robust and growing, driven by its extensive applications in high-demand sectors such as automotive, electronics, and construction. The cost of raw materials, energy consumption, and technological advancements in production play critical roles in determining the market dynamics. Regions with established chemical industries, such as North America, Europe, and Asia-Pacific, are the primary producers and consumers of 1,6-hexanediol, supporting economic growth and industrial development in these areas.What Drives the Growth in the 1,6-Hexanediol Market?
